import os
import json
import nltk
from util import *
PARSE_DIR = './data/parsed/'
FILE_PREFIX = 'parsed'
def process_sentence(review, sentence_num, sentence_info, extractions):
'''Given the result of the parser over a sebtence, extract adjective and
negation relations. review and sentence_num are to keep track of where
the extraction came from.
'''
possible = [] # possible extraction
adj = [] # indices of values of possible
verb = {} # arg_index -> pred_index
negated = set() # arg_indices
for info in sentence_info:
pred = info[0]
pred_base = info[1]
pred_pos = info[2]
pred_ind = info[4]
pred_type = info[5]
arg = info[7]
arg_pos = info[9]
arg_ind = info[11]
if 'adj_arg' in pred_type \
and ('JJ' in pred_pos or 'V' in pred_pos) \
and 'NN' in arg_pos:
attr = ' '.join(arg.split('#')).lower()
value = pred.lower()
possible.append((attr, value))
adj.append(pred_ind)
elif pred_base == 'not':
negated.add(arg_ind)
elif 'verb_arg' in pred_type:
verb[arg_ind] = pred_ind
for i in range(len(possible)):
attr, value = possible[i]
if adj[i] in negated or adj[i] in verb and verb[adj[i]] in negated:
value = '!' + value
extractions[review][sentence_num][unicode(attr, errors='ignore')] \
[unicode(value, errors='ignore')] = 1
def get_raw_extractions():
"""Reads in the output of the parser and returns a nested dict taking
review id -> sentence number -> attribute -> value
"""
raw_extractions = NestedDict()
for infilename in os.listdir(PARSE_DIR):
if FILE_PREFIX not in infilename:
continue
print "On file " + infilename
review = ''
with open(PARSE_DIR + '/' + infilename) as f:
sentence_num = 0
sentence_info = []
for line in f:
info = line.rstrip().split('\t')
if len(info) != 12:
if sentence_num != 0 and len(sentence_info) > 0:
process_sentence(review, sentence_num, sentence_info, raw_extractions)
sentence_info = []
sentence_num += 1
elif 'FNAME' in info[7]:
review = info[7][6:]
sentence_num = 0
else:
if sentence_num == 0:
sentence_num = 1
sentence_info.append(info)
return raw_extractions
def get_unstemmed_extractions(raw_extractions):
"""Given a nested dict of "raw" extractions taking
review id -> sentence number -> attribute -> value
return a nested dict taking
business_id -> attribute -> value -> list of [sentence, review id] tuples
"""
review_businesses = load_json('./data/review_businesses.json')
unstemmed_extractions = NestedDict()
ll = LoopLogger(200, len(raw_extractions), True)
for review in raw_extractions:
ll.step()
place = review_businesses[review]
with open('./data/untagged' + '/' + review) as f:
n = 0
for line in f:
n += 1
if n in raw_extractions[review]:
for attr in raw_extractions[review][n]:
for value in raw_extractions[review][n][attr]:
unstemmed_extractions[place][attr].setdefault(value, []) \
.append([unicode(line, errors='ignore'), review])
return unstemmed_extractions
def get_stem_info(unstemmed_extractions):
""" Takes a dictionary of extractions as produced by get_unstemmed_extractions,
returns two dictionaries:
1. attr_to_stem, taking each attribute to the its stem
2. stem_to_common_attr, taking each stem to the most common attribute with
that stem
"""
attr_to_stem = {}
stem_to_counts = NestedDict()
for place in unstemmed_extractions:
for attr in unstemmed_extractions[place]:
c = 0
for value in unstemmed_extractions[place][attr]:
c += len(unstemmed_extractions[place][attr][value])
attr = attr.lower()
if attr in attr_to_stem:
stem = attr_to_stem[attr]
else:
stem = nltk.stem.porter.PorterStemmer().stem(attr)
attr_to_stem[attr] = stem
stem_to_counts[stem][attr] = stem_to_counts[stem].get(attr, 0) + c
stem_to_common_attr = {}
for stem in stem_to_counts:
max_count = -1
for attr in stem_to_counts[stem]:
if stem_to_counts[stem][attr] > max_count:
max_count = stem_to_counts[stem][attr]
stem_to_common_attr[stem] = attr
return attr_to_stem, stem_to_common_attr
def get_extractions_detailed(unstemmed_extractions):
"""Takes in a dictionary of unstemmed extactions,
as produced by get_unstemmed_extractions, returns a dictionary
of the extractions with attributes sharing a stem combined"""
attr_to_stem, stem_to_common_attr = get_stem_info(unstemmed_extractions)
extractions_detailed = NestedDict()
for place in unstemmed_extractions:
for attr in unstemmed_extractions[place]:
stem = attr_to_stem[attr.lower()]
attr_c = stem_to_common_attr[stem]
for value in unstemmed_extractions[place][attr]:
value_c = value.lower()
extractions_detailed[place][attr_c].setdefault(value, []) \
.extend(unstemmed_extractions[place][attr][value])
return extractions_detailed
def get_extractions(extractions_detailed):
"""Goes from the detailed extractions taking
business_id -> attribute -> value -> list of [sentence, review id] tuples
to a smaller dictionary taking
business_id -> attribute -> value -> value count
"""
extractions = NestedDict()
for place in extractions_detailed:
for attr in extractions_detailed[place]:
for value in extractions_detailed[place][attr]:
extractions[place][attr][value] = \
len(extractions_detailed[place][attr][value])
return extractions
def generate_extractions():
"""Generates a json file of extractions from the parser output"""
print 'Generating raw extractions...'
raw_extractions = get_raw_extractions()
print 'Getting unstemmed extractions...'
unstemmed_extractions = get_unstemmed_extractions(raw_extractions)
print "Generating stemmed extractions"
extractions_detailed = get_extractions_detailed(unstemmed_extractions)
print "Generating lite extractions"
extractions = get_extractions(extractions)
print "Writing extractions"
write_json(extractions_detailed, './data/extractions_detailed.json')
write_json(extractions, './data/extractions.json')
if __name__ == '__main__':
generate_extractions()
